Karaka graduate Surprise Baby (NZ) (Shocking) booked a spot in next month’s Melbourne Cup (3200m) with a powerful come-from-behind win in Saturday’s A$500,000 Group 3 Bart Cummings (2520m) at Flemington.

The lightly raced five-year-old recorded the fifth win of his 10-start career, storming home out of a midfield position.

With Jordan Childs in the saddle, he powered down the outside and raced past the leaders to score an emphatic victory by a length and a half.

Passed in at both the 2016 Select Sale and Ready to Run Sale, Surprise Baby was later bought for $5,500 on Gavelhouse.com.

The gelding has now earned A$723,735 in prize-money, with the A$7 million Melbourne Cup looming on the horizon.

"It was just a super ride and he's a super horse," trainer Paul Preusker said. "I think he's the real deal.

"He probably wasn't really wound up for this today, but he's a natural staying horse with a will to win."

Surprise Baby had previously won the Group 2 Adelaide Cup (3200m), and he was narrowly beaten when second in the Listed Andrew Ramsden (2800m) at Flemington in May.

A son of the Melbourne Cup winner Shocking (Street Cry), Surprise Baby was bred by Rich Hill Stud, who also produced the 2015 Melbourne Cup winner Prince of Penzance (NZ) (Pentire).
